yes I have. I was just about ready to land at SEA if I remember right from PHX and I was on final about 5 miles out, all of a sudden somebody joined the session of course right on the active runway that I was landing on. I had collisions on and by the time I saw the aircraft sitting on the runway I landed right on top of him. I thought at first he was holding short right next to the runway, that's why I continued the landing since it was night and couldn't really see where he was since he had no landing or taxi lights on just the beacons. Sent me all the way back to the gate at PHX. Not again they are off now, I won't fly online with crash detection on anymore.

There is or was a regulation/suggestion, for the VATSIM network that when flying on VATSIM the crash is to be turned off.

A crash, while activated on FS, would disrupt the flow of traffic and ATC on the VATSIM net.
